Tourism has long been one of the drivers of Cuba's economy.
But the fallout from a steep drop in visitor numbers is forcing a growing number of people to leave the country.
Despite the downturn, the state-run tourism body is building more hotels -- while the homes of many ordinary people collapse.
Al Jazeera’s Latin America Editor Lucia Newman reports from Havana, Cuba.

Cuba is collapsing, the holding company GAESA, the Army holding company, is building new hotels despite of the decreasing numbers of foreign visitors and the flawness earnings per visitor. The more than 30 new luxury hotels that GAESA is building across the country, not only in Havana, contrast with the tiny investment in sectors as the public health system and agriculture for instance. We are facing a humanitarian crisis due to the lack of food and medical resources that hit very hard almost the whole population and the building of new luxury hotels is ongoing....

@@gabyz.2585 not true, any ship that docks in Havana cannot trade with the US for a set number of months. Also there's a thing called the Office of Foreign Assets Control (OFAC). That office freezes bank accounts of companies and individuals that trade with American enemies so international businesses with interests in America and American trade partners will never trade with Cuba even as a second tier supplier for fear of getting slapped with an OFAC sanction.
